Why Replacement Head For Husqvarna Trimmer Is Necessary

I’ve found that replacing the trimmer head on my Husqvarna is necessary because the head takes the most wear and tear during regular use. Over time, the line feed can become weak, the spool may jam, or the head itself can crack from constant bumping against grass, weeds, and hard surfaces. When that happens, my trimmer stops working smoothly, and I spend more time fixing it than actually trimming.

I also replace the head because it helps me keep my Husqvarna trimmer performing at its best. A fresh replacement head gives me cleaner cuts, better line control, and less frustration when I’m working on edges or thick patches of grass. In my experience, this makes the job faster and easier, especially when I need reliable performance.

Another reason I consider a replacement head necessary is safety and convenience. A worn-out head can cause uneven line release, vibration, or even break during use. By installing a new head, I feel more confident that my trimmer is ready for the task and that I can work efficiently without unexpected interruptions.

Checking Compatibility First

The first thing I learned was that not every replacement head fits every Husqvarna trimmer. I always check the model number of my trimmer before buying anything. Some heads are designed for specific Husqvarna models, while others are more universal. I also make sure the thread size, shaft type, and mounting system match my machine so I avoid installation issues.

Choosing Between Manual and Automatic Feed

I found that replacement heads usually come in a few different styles. Manual feed heads let me advance the line myself, while automatic or bump-feed heads release line when tapped on the ground. For convenience, I prefer a bump-feed head because it saves time and keeps me working without too many interruptions. If I want more control, I consider a manual option.

Considering Line Capacity and Size

The line capacity matters more than I first thought. A head that holds more line means fewer stops to reload. I also pay attention to the line diameter the head supports, because thicker line works better for tougher grass and weeds. For light trimming, I use a smaller line, but for heavy-duty work, I choose a head that can handle thicker trimmer line.

Durability and Build Quality

I always look for a replacement head made from strong, durable materials. Since the head takes a lot of impact from rocks, concrete edges, and thick weeds, a flimsy product won’t last long. I prefer a head with a solid housing and quality internal parts so I don’t have to replace it again too soon.
